For the 1986 Dakar DAF pprepared new special twin turbo truck. Two engines located side by side with a total power of 1000 hp allowed the car, also known as the “Steel TurboTwin”, to reach speeds of up to 200 kph. However, the unconditional leadership of de Rooy was prevented by a breakdown and he was forced to retire from the race.
